TA3 5DP is a quiet, settled residential neighbourhood on Sealeys Cottages, 0.5km from North End in Creech St Michael. Administratively it sits within Monkton & North Curry ward and the Taunton Deane constituency.
For serious buyers, TA3 5DP is a quiet rural community with low density and high home ownership. Work and footfall patterns mark this as a rural with mining or quarrying zone — includes some mining and quarrying and other industrial activity. Residents average 53 years old — this is a settled, predominantly owner-occupied area with a stable, community-minded population. 90% of residents own their home — above average for the district, consistent with a stable and sought-after address.
Safety: Crime rates are low here at 35 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families. Property: Prices average £490k.
Census 2021 statistics for TA3 5DP are sourced from Output Area E00149139 (shared with 14 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
